Infective endocarditis in dialysis patients: new challenges and old

Infective endocarditis (IE) in chronic hemodialysis (HD) patients is a serious risk, with dual-lumen catheters posing a significant threat. However, arteriovenous fistulas also carry high mortality, and abnormal valves increase IE risk.

Background:

  • Chronic hemodialysis (HD) has been a known risk factor for infective endocarditis (IE) since the 1960s.
  • Historically, IE in HD patients was strongly linked to dual-lumen catheters for vascular access.
  • This study investigates contemporary risk factors and outcomes of IE in the current dialysis era.

Purpose of the Study:

  • To examine the risk factors associated with infective endocarditis (IE) in patients undergoing chronic hemodialysis (HD).
  • To evaluate the consequences and outcomes of IE in the modern dialysis population.
  • To identify specific vascular access methods and patient characteristics contributing to IE development and mortality.

Main Methods:

  • A retrospective review of infective endocarditis (IE) cases using the Duke criteria was conducted.
  • Data were collected from three major hospitals: St. Thomas' Hospital, Guy's Hospital, and King's College Hospitals.
  • The study period spanned from 1980 to 2002, encompassing 28 patients with IE.

Main Results:

  • Twenty-seven of the 28 IE patients were on chronic hemodialysis (HD); one was on peritoneal dialysis (PD).
  • The most common primary access methods were arteriovenous fistula (AVF) (41.3%) and dual-lumen tunneled catheter (DLTC) (37.9%).
  • Staphylococcus aureus was the predominant pathogen (63.3%), and pre-existing abnormal valves were present in over 50% of cases, increasing mortality.

Conclusions:

  • Infective endocarditis (IE) in hemodialysis (HD) patients remains a significant clinical challenge.
  • While dual-lumen catheters are a risk, arteriovenous fistulas were associated with the highest mortality in this series.
  • Preventing valve calcification, a common complication after 5 years on dialysis, may reduce IE incidence and improve outcomes.
